Write parametric equations of the line y=4x-5
Rasek [7]

Answer:

A set of parametric equations for the line y = 4x - 5 is;

x = t

y = 4t - 5

Step-by-step explanation:

To find a set of parametric equations for the line y = 4x - 5;

We can assign either variable x or y equal to the parameter t, in this case we can easily let x = t

We then substitute x = t in the original equation;

y = 4t - 5

Therefore, a set of parametric equations for the line y = 4x - 5 is;

x = t

y = 4t - 5

Find the slope of a line perpendicular to y = 3x + 7
Vikki [24]

Answer:

-1/3

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ope of the line has the form y = mx + b where m is the slope. Here the slope is m = 3. A line perpendicular to it will have a negative reciprocal slope. The negative reciprocal of 3 is -1/3.
